Soft Summer undertone analysis
Kristin Chenoweth's undertone analysis points to Soft Summer. Kristin's skin has a neutral-cool base with a soft, luminous quality. Her complexion reads as refined and understated. Silver jewelry consistently looks more harmonious on her than gold. The soft blending of her features and cool-neutral undertone create the Soft Summer signature.

Undertone explains why some colors make the complexion look clearer while others make it look heavy, flat, or disconnected.
Kristin Chenoweth's undertone is not read in isolation. It becomes more useful when compared with blue with soft grey-cool undertones eyes, light to medium blonde with cool neutral undertones hair, and fair with neutral-cool undertones and a soft, luminous quality skin.
The final palette recommendation is Soft Summer, a Summer sub-season. That palette gives the most coherent match to Kristin Chenoweth's temperature, contrast, and chroma.
